Breakdown of Costs
The expense of getting a German driving license can be categorized into several elements. Below is a table summing up the different expenses included:

Application Fee: This is a compulsory cost paid when looking for a driving license. It usually varies from EUR50 to EUR100, depending on the town.
Medical Examination: A medical check-up is required to ensure that applicants are fit to drive. The costs for this examination variety from EUR30 to EUR50.
Eye Test: A vision test to identify if the candidate fulfills the visual requirements for driving. This normally expenses in between EUR10 and EUR20.
Theory Course: Applicants must finish a theoretical course, that includes lessons on traffic rules, road signs, and safe driving practices. The costs can vary from EUR300 to EUR700, depending on the driving school.
Theory Exam: After finishing the course, candidates take a theory examination to demonstrate their understanding. The exam fee usually falls in between EUR25 and EUR50.
Practical Driving Lessons: The heart of the driving license acquisition process, useful lessons can vary extensively in expense based upon the number of hours required. The typical total cost for driving lessons is estimated in between EUR1,500 and EUR2,500.
Practical Driving Test: Finally, candidates should pass a practical driving test, [legalen führerschein kaufen](https://kanban.xsitepool.tu-freiberg.de/s/S1Xx-3uubg) which typically costs in between EUR150 and EUR250.
Additional Factors Influencing Costs
While the table supplies a basic introduction, a number of elements can affect the total cost of acquiring a driving license:
Location: Prices can vary considerably from one city or area to another, with urban areas often charging higher costs due to increased need.
Driving School: Different schools have differing fee structures and may offer additional services, such as additional lessons or research study products, impacting the overall expense.
Private Readiness: The number of driving lessons needed can differ from one individual to another, impacting total expenses. Some may need more practice to pass the useful driving test, while others may need less lessons.
Frequently Asked Questions1. Is it obligatory to take a driving course in Germany?
Yes, all brand-new motorists in Germany need to finish a theoretical and useful driving course at a licensed driving school.
2. Can I take the theory examination in English?
Yes, lots of driving schools use the theory exam in English, however it's vital to sign in advance, as not all driving schools might supply this option.
3. How long does it take to get a driving license?
The time it takes to get a driving license can differ extensively, typically varying from a few weeks to numerous months, depending upon the individual's preparedness and schedule for lessons.
4. Are there any age constraints for obtaining a driving license?
Yes, the minimum age for obtaining a Class B driving license in Germany is 18 years, although learners can begin their training at 17 through a program called "BF17" (accompanied driving).
5. What occurs if I fail the practical exam?
If an applicant fails the practical driving test, they can retake it after a waiting period. There may be extra expenses for each retake, making ongoing preparation needed.
